Last week Tracyxx contacted me and asked if i could take in a boar as she'd been contacted through preloved about a piggy that was in Telford, of course i agreed:)). I contacted the woman ( who lives about 5 mins away from me ) and arranged to collect the boar, when i got there i discovered that ive had previous dealings with her :(. She started off with two piggies and i would hate to try and guess how many litters she's had since owning the first two:( they had been living in the bottom of her avairy (with birds) and left to breed so mother and daughters were constantly pregnantmallethead last week i managed to leave with the boar and a sow that was supposed to be pregnant and due any day, i tried to convince her to let me take the other two sows she had but she was adamant that she wanted to keep them, one was heavily pregnant and the other sow had misscarried last week:( ive been in contact with the woman since taking the other two trying to persuade her that the pigs would be better coming to me, she has finally seen sense and handed the pigs over to me, the heavily pregnant sow now has two 3 day old babies and the other sow is obviously pregnant and due pretty soon, it turns out that the one that misscarried is the first sow she let me take, she is probably pregnant again now though as they were all still in with the boarmallethead. The only upside is that now the females can have their litters and not be bred from again, she also has no guineas now to breed from, she addmitted that the situation got out of control, fingers crossed she's learn't her lesson.
